马来西亚留学博士的特点

1、博士学制短,一般2-4年可以完成博士研究,平均3年毕业,沿袭英联邦国家博士培养方式,对于提高科研水平有很大帮助

2、马来西亚公立大学世界排名高,马来西亚五所公立研究形大学在QS世界大学排名都位居全球前200,学术氛围浓厚,科研水平高,文凭受到全球承认。

3、博士时间假期安排自由,绝大部分大学博士都是纯研究形课程,并不要求上课和每天到校,自由支配时间,由导师指导,独立完成研究课题(有部分大学需要完成1到2门研究方法的课程(定量或者定性研究)在第一年)

4、博士毕业要求轻松,大部分专业的博士并不要求发表国际A类,B类检索期刊(SSCI,SCI,A&HCI和EI期刊),公立大学只需要发表普通国际期刊,以及部分Scopus,ERA检索数据库期刊就可以顺利毕业

5、博士学费生活费低廉,公立大学博士读完全部学费在4W-5W多人民币,生活费低廉,马来西亚生活费和国内相似,生活支出低于国内一,二线城市,性价比很高。

6、发展前景好,马来西亚博士文凭受到国内承认,可以回国进高校和科研单位工作。

7、奖学金丰厚,对于来马来西亚深造博士生,马来西亚公立高校提供丰富的研究经费和奖学金对于优秀学生。

8、留学环境好,马来西亚素有“亚洲魅力所在”的美誉,教育水平名列亚洲前茅。政局稳定,经济繁荣,气候温和,无自然灾害,华人比例高。

出国留学英国白金汉大学申请条件

一、学术

预科:在读BU的本科课程之前如果还要读预科的话,先要去申请预科的课程,预科的要求是学生要在17岁以上并且有高中的毕业证。

本科:要在BU读本科的课程学生的入学年龄是没有明确的要求的,中国的学生想读BU的本科课程需要在国内的高中毕业,或者是已经在国内学习了本科的课程,另外还要求学生的高中所有学科的GPA要取得总分数的80%及以上。想读BU的本科课程的学生也可以通过A-Level或者是IB的课程来申请,需要学生的A-Level要考到BBC,BU的本科入学要求是至少要拿到两个A-Level的证书。

硕士:要在BU读硕士课程的中国学生需要在国内的本科毕业并且要取得学位,或者是要有一等或者是2:1的学位,对于学生在本科的各科考试分数也是有要求的,至少在本科的各项科目的GPA的分数要超过总分数的80%以上。

二、语言

预科:要在英国读预科对学生的IELTS的要求是要考到5.0分。

本科:BU的本科课程对学生在英语方面的要求是IELTS分数要考到6.0分及以上,或者是CBT的考试分数要考到213分及以上,还有IBT的考试要求是分数要上79分。

硕士:如果要在BU读硕士课程,要看申请的是什么专业的硕士课程,如果是BU的商科硕士的话IELTS的要求是要考到6.5分以上,或者是IBT的总分数不能低于87分才可以,并且其中的阅读的分数不能少于22分,其他部分的考试分数不能低于22分。BU的英语教学硕士课程的要求是IELTS的总分要超过7.0分,其中各个项目的考试分数都要在6.5分以上,BU法学院的硕士课程对学生的要求是IELTS的总分要高于6.5分,并且其中所有单科的分数都要在6.0分以上。不管是想读BU本科还是硕士课程的学生IELTS少0.5-1.0分的可以去读英语的相关课程,然后等到学生的英语到了一定的水平之后就可以去读专业的课程了。

三、留学费用

本科:留学费用1英镑(学费:艺术和社科类8500英镑;理工科9300英镑)

硕士:留学费用12600英镑(学费:文科类8700英镑;理工类9500英镑;MBA9800英镑;广告学硕士11300英镑;国际商务理学硕士9500英镑)

四、入学时间

多数本科学位一年三次入学机会(一月,七月和九月),硕士学位多为九月或一月入学。

篇9:马来西亚留学申请书及留学费用

1、学费

本科每年约3万-4万人民币

硕士共约3万-6万人民币

博士共约4万-8万人民币

学费的话也是非常便宜的,硕博的话可能跟在国内读书相当。部分学校甚至学费更低,例如理科大学博士三年总学费才三万人民币左右,但是部分私立学校费用相对较高一点,但是也都是普通家庭也都能够承受的水平。另外因为去马来西亚留学对经济要求也不高,无需经济担保留,大多数学校也无需存款证明。

2、生活费用

马来西亚的生活费是全亚洲最低的国家之一,费用低廉。

住宿:

学校宿舍的话一般电视、电话、洗衣机和电冰箱,床、衣橱和风扇(或空调〕、书桌等。

学校的住宿费用每所学校都有所不同,需要参考学校标准,大概也是在每月800-1500元人民币之间。学校的宿舍相对来说条件没有那么好,大多数同学也会选择在外租房住,可步行到学校,例如吉隆坡非核心地段,一个带露天泳池的公寓,跟别人合租下来个人月花费也就1500-2000元左右。

马来西亚生活费用同样不是很高,一般物价是国内的两倍,但有许多商品比国内廉价,在外就餐费用会与国内大城市持平或者还会低。

一人一餐的花费约10-20元人民币,三餐约每天30-40元人民币;交通的话费用也与国内二线城市相当,地铁实行分段计价,从0.8马币--3.0马币不等,市内公交的话全程票价0.5-2.0马币(马币与人民币汇率为1:1.6左右)

留学生在马来西亚的每月生活费平均约在2000-3000元人民币每月,整体生活费是根据学生所在的州属及生活方式而定,如果是想要吃遍玩遍大马,那可能还是需要多一点预算噢,毕竟各地旅游景点以及各色美食让人眼花缭乱。

留学马来西亚申请材料

1.毕业证书或预毕业证明

申请马来西亚本科需要有高中或同等学历,比如高职和中专的毕业证公证书。

高三在读学生在第二学期的时候如果需要申请公立大学要提前开预毕业证明,拿到毕业证后再及时补充毕业证的公证书给学校和签证部门。

申请私立大学的学生拿到毕业证后再申请即可。专科学生申请本科也需要提供高中毕业证的公证书。

2. 成绩单公证

申请马来西亚本科需要提供三年六学期的所有科目期末考试成绩,有的学校还要求提供会考成绩,成绩单上要有学校盖章。

3. 课程描述

专科学历的同学如果继续读相关专业本科,可以提供课程描述有机会减免部分课程。

4. 护照

护照需要整本扫描包括护照封皮,共26页。

5. 照片

照片要按照马来西亚签证规格提供电子版。签证照片非常重要,照片人像大小和头部比例和普通2寸照片不同,要去专业照相馆拍照。

6. 申请表

马来西亚有的学校是网申,有的学校是直接提供申请表。

7. 存款证明、工资证明

申请马来西亚公立大学需要提供存款证明和工资证明或者至少其中一个证明。存款证明由银行开具,存款金额8—12万。工资证明由单位开具,申请人和申请人的父母都可以提供。

8. 健康声明表

拿到录取后还需要提供健康声明表(要求,不再需要行前体检)申请签证。

高中生毕业去马来西亚留学的几种途径

途径一:公立大学

据了解,马来西亚公立大学本科前几年几乎不对中国招生,而只招研究生。因为公立大学是非营利性质,主要是满足本地学生深造的需要。近年来,部分公立大学开始对中国招生,这样的话又给高中生多一个上大学的选择和机会。

公立大学的优势:与私立学校相比,公立大学校园环境优美,设施完整,学费低廉,学生们能够真正体会大学的全方位的生活和学习环境。

公立大学不足:大多数公立大学本科都是马来文和英文授课(80%的课程用马来文授课,20%的课程用英文授课),如果学生愿意多学习一门语言,那么这种不足就变成优势,可以选择能够招收本科生的大学的所有专业,这样的话,等于在本科阶段掌握两门语言,即英语和马来语,为将来的就业和发展创造一个机会。

途径二:马来西亚私立大学及大学学院

马来西亚的私立大学分为三大类:大学、大学学院和学院,大学以及大学学院都是可以颁发自己的本科以上学士学位的学校,而学院则只能颁发大专文凭。马来西亚共有私立大学大学学院18所。这些大学也分为不同的层次和规模,有的有非常优美的大学校园,有的则是刚刚从私立学院升格为大学学院,没有自己的校园。另外他们的学费也有很大的差别。

途径三:国外大学的直属分校

马来西亚共有5所。英国诺丁汉大学的分校,澳大利亚科庭大学的分校、澳洲莫那什大学分校、澳洲斯威本大学的分校等等,可以满足那些非常希望直接到英国和澳大利亚但是又希望节约花费的学生,因为分校的学费是总校的一半或者1/3,而且分校的学生可以比较顺利的转到总校学习,尤其是英国诺丁汉大学的分校。当然这样的大学的学费一般比马来西亚本地的学校贵,而且入学要求也比较高。

途径四:私立学院

在马来西亚私立学院只能颁发大专文凭,不能颁发本科学位,所以这些学院就和海外大学合作开设双联课程,或者3+0课程,使得学生们获得海外大学的本科学士学位,这样的学院大约有600多所。但是能够直接在马来西亚获取第三国本科文凭的,即可以开设3+0课程的学校只有20所左右,其它的必须选择双联课程,即必须到第三国就读一到二年才能获取本科文凭。另外这些私立学校大部分都开设商科和计算机专业,部分有非常强的专业特长和优势。

篇15:马来西亚大学留学申请书材料

一、申请材料

如果申请本科,需要准备:

1.申请表

2.毕业证中英文公证书

3.成绩单中英文公证书

4.10张2寸白底高清免冠近照

5.体检报告

6.护照原件

7.雅思成绩单

二、如果申请研究生,还需要准备:

1.个人简历

2.研究生计划

3.推荐信

4.收入证明

5.无犯罪记录

光知道准备什么材料还不行,还得知道按照什么要求准备这些材料。虽然大马的学校比较高,但是材料不符合会导致拒签,因此,认真准备材料是成功申请到学校的关键。

三、注意事项

下面就针对申请过程中经常会遇见的问题,给大家提供一个参考,以免在申请过程中遇到此类问题,带来不必要的麻烦,耽误入学时间。

1.护照扫描件要清晰,尽量不贴边扫描,上下左右要端正,确保所有信息清晰可见,尽量不出现模糊阴影,尤其是人像部位一定要清晰,识别度高,不然太模糊可要重新扫描了~

2.申请表、体检表需要提前下载,并按照要求填写,基本信息要写全、写对,尽量别有涂改的痕迹,字迹要工整,尽量不出现连笔字,以免扫描的时候识别不了。

3.成绩单要有满分说明,且所有学期的成绩须打印在同一页。

4.照片去正规地方拍摄,为近期正面免冠照,穿深色衣服,姿势端正,表情自然,头发扎起来,眉毛、耳朵、眼睛眼球要清晰可见。

5.毕业证、成绩单需要进行中英文公正。

6.个人陈述、推荐信、研究生计划、工作证明及收入证明等需进行英文翻译,且须有签字或者盖章方可生效。

注:一般申请时间为2—3个月,如果长时间没有进度,需要考虑递交材料是否有问题,查明原因之后及时解决,以免耽误入学。

马来西亚留学大学介绍

1、玛拉工艺大学

玛拉工艺大学(马来语:Universiti Teknologi MARA)又名马拉工业大学,是_网认证的马来西亚公立大学。学校成立于1956年,玛拉工艺大学主校区位于莎阿南,拥有17000位教职员工,各类学生人数也高达17万2千名。该校成立于1956年,该大学包括一个主校区,13个自治州校区和21个卫星校区。UiTM拥有17,000名学术和非学术人员,提供从基础到研究生水平的约500个课程。这里有大约168,000名土着和国际学生,有全职和兼职模式。教学完全用英语进行。

玛拉工艺大学下设21个系:由音乐系、法律系、管理研究与政策研究系、传播与媒体系、文艺与设计系、电影戏剧与动画系、教育系、电力工程系、化学工程系、土木工程系、药学系、医学系、牙医学系、健康学系、应用理学系、电脑与数学系、建筑规划与测绘系、体育与休闲系、农学系、会计学系、酒店与旅游管理系、信息管理系、商务管理系。提供300多个学术教学项目。

2、马来西亚博特拉大学

马来西亚博特拉大学(UPM)是马来西亚的研究型公立大学成立于1971年,是一个以农业为主的大学。UPM提供各个学科的课程,包括工程,医学,纯科学,经济学,管理学,教育,语言和通讯。大学通过17个院系提供本科课程。研究生课程则通过九个研究学院提供。

1971年,马来西亚农学院和马来亚大学农学院合并为马来西亚农业大学,更名为马来西亚布特拉大学。,在英国的高等教育研究机构QS公司的世界大学排名中,马来西亚布特拉大学排名第358位。马来西亚博特拉大学现有16个学院,9个研究院,设置专业有:农学、林学、兽医学、经济管理学、航天工程、土木工程、化学与环境工程、机械制造工程、计算机与通信系统工程、电力电子工程、工艺与食品工程、生物农业工程、教育学、生物、化学、数学、物理、食品科学技术、人类生态学、马来语、英语、外语、传媒、设计与建筑学、医疗卫生科学、计算机科学与信息技术、生物技术与生物分子科学等。

3、马来亚大学

马来亚大学马来西亚国内排名第一的国立大学,是一所文科、理科和医学兼有的综合性大学,是马来西亚规模和最的大学之一,也是马来西亚历史最悠久,规模的大学之一。它的前身是19成立的爱德华七世王学院(Kolej King Edward VII)和1929年成立的莱佛士学院(Kolej Raffles)。爱德华七世王学院主要是培养医学人才,莱佛士学院是培养教育方面人才的。拥有超过2,500名教职员工,12,440名本科生和11,428名研究生本地学生和643名本科生(来自52个国家)和2,738名研究生(来自80个国家)国际学生。1949年10月8日这两所学院合并成立了马来亚大学。

马大目前设有14个学院,4个学术中心以及两所中心、4所研究院。学院与社会学院,商业管理与会计学院,经济与行政管理学院,语文学院,教育学院,法学院,马来研究院,回教研究院,文化中心,环境建筑学院,电脑科学与资讯工艺学院,牙科学院,工程学院,医学院,理学院,体育中心。

4、马来西亚国民大学

马来西亚五所研究性大学之一的马来西亚国民大学,于20经马来西亚国家议会批准更名为马来西亚国立大学(马来文:Universiti Kebangsaan Malaysia/英文:National University of Malaysia,简称UKM/国大)成立于1970年,是马来西亚第三所公立大学。马来西亚国民大学共有12个学院,是一所综合型大学,专业非常广泛,有文、理、工、商、医科等各类专业。工程学院、法律学院、社会与人文科学学院、工艺与科学资讯学院、科学与工艺学院、经济与工商学院、教育学院、回教研究学院、牙医学院、医学学院、综合卫生科学学院、药剂学院。

国大有两个校区,总校坐落于雪兰莪州万宜新镇(Bandar Baru Bangi),离吉隆坡市区约35公里,占地面积1,096公顷(16,440亩),分校坐落在吉隆坡市区,占地19.9公顷,而其大学医院和教学医院,马来西亚国民大学医疗中心(PPUKM/UKMMC)则位于蕉赖地区。国大的在校学生约27,000多人,其中本科生有19,000多人。研究生和博士生人数为8,500多人,约占学生总人数的30%。目前有来自世界各地的留学生1,000多人,攻读各个专业的硕士和博士课程。

5、马来西亚理工大学

马来西亚理工大学(Technological University of Malaysia-UTM)是马来西亚最的国立大学之一(马来西亚排名第5位,世界排名356)。大学主校区位于马来西亚西马南端的Johor(柔佛州新山市),占地面积1177公顷,另外在吉隆坡市中心还有一个校区(研究生院,全亚洲排名第8位),占地面积18公顷。

理工大学致力于促进和发展科学、工程技术及建筑领域的高等教育,是马来西亚极富盛名的大学。校园由主校区和分校区组成。主校区位于柔佛州新山市,占地1177公顷(17650亩);分校区位于吉隆坡市,占地18公顷(270亩),也称为“城市校园”。在学术交流方面,理工大学与牛津大学、剑桥大学、清华大学等多所世界高校建立了广泛的联系,与世界50多个学术机构进行合作和交流。

6、马来西亚国际伊斯兰大学

马来西亚国际伊斯兰大学(马来语:UNIVERSITI伊斯兰教Antarabangsa),也被称为IIUM,是一所公立大学马来西亚。总部设在鹅麦,雪兰莪IIUM,还有其他六个校区遍布马来西亚两名医务中心校区,大学有20多年的教学经验,教职员素质高,工作积极负责,教学质量一流。同时,在具有完善及现代化的教学环境和研究设施里,大学还提供受国际认可广泛且全面的学士学位和硕士学位课程。国际伊大的师资队伍由来自全世界43个国家的具有高水平教学和有着丰富专业领域经验的教师组成。

该大学由八个政府和伊斯兰合作组织(OIC)赞助。它不同于国际伊斯兰大学伊斯兰堡,巴基斯坦和国际伊斯兰大学吉大港,孟加拉国。该大学成立于1983年5月23日,以伊斯兰原则为基础。伊斯兰价值观被灌输到所有学科。IIUM在其14个学院提供学士,硕士和博士学位课程。自1987年以来,IIUM已经培养了来自全球100多个国家的7万多名毕业生和本科生。他们大多数来自马来西亚。

7、马来西亚科技大学

马来西亚科技大学(Malaysia University of Science and Technology.简称MUST)位于马来西亚首都吉隆坡近郊的雪兰莪州八打灵再也。1995年马来西亚总理和其代表团对美国麻省理工学院进行了工作访问,回国后决定在马来西亚建立一所以麻省理工学院为模型的大学,后于191月签署了一项建立MUST的协议以确定该大学的设立。7月,在美国麻省理工学院以及马来“成功集团”的协助与支持下,MUST正式注册为一所研究型大学。

马来西亚科技大学于20在美国麻省理工学院的帮助下获得研究生的培养资格,成为一所研究型大学,因此,学校选用MIT的教材和教程,并由毕业于大学的学术人员亲自授课。其研究生课程结构完全采用MIT的教学风格,重点在满足未来的行业和岗位需求。

学院为留学生提供阶段性的课程,包括基础预科课程、文凭课程、本科课程、硕士研究生课程以及博士课程,因其对专业的针对性及实用性很强,目前拥有三个院系,分别是自然科学和工程学院、商学院以及基础预科学院。

8、马来西亚北方大学

马来西亚北方大学(Universiti Utara Malaysia 称:UUM)在马来西亚北方大学1984年订下1984年2月16日成立。该大学于4月23日进行了公司化。正是在辛托克,吉打州。它被称为管理大学。UUM在/16QS世界大学排名中排名第701。主校区位于吉打州辛托克,占地1,061公顷。校园位于亚罗士打以北48公里处,位于Bukit Kayu Hitam以南10公里处,靠近马来西亚-泰国边境。UUM附近的其他城镇是Jitra和Changlun。由于土地面积广阔,该大学已经使用107公顷的森林开发供外界使用的设施。因此,校园已经发展成为一个开放的校园,外人和游客都会参观。其中包括野餐区,九洞高尔夫球场,卡丁车赛道,射击和射箭场以及马术场地。

9、马来西亚砂劳越大学

马来西亚砂劳越大学(UNIMAS)是马来西亚高等教育部重点培养的20所公立大学之一,也是马来西亚东部规模,排名第一的综合性大学,大学正式成立于1992年12月,大学拥有30个院系,其下设有8个学院,分别是计算机科学与技术学院、经济与贸易学院、工程学院、认知科学与人类发展学院、资源科学与技术学院、社会科学学院、应用与创造性艺术学院、医药与健康科学学院。其最早在马来西亚招生的社会科学系于资源科技系目前已经发展成为马来西亚高等教育领域中名列前茅的学系,并在马来西亚政府的支持下成立了学术研究中心,不断向东南亚以及世界展示大学的教学成果。

随着马来西亚高等教育部的留学政策越来越开放这一趋势,马来西亚沙捞越大学首次面向中国招生。所有学生统一采取全英文授课,为弥补中国学生英语听说读写能力基础薄弱的缺憾,大学特设英文强化课程,力求在最短的时间内让更多的学生迅速适应全英文的教学环境,在语言能力方面获得长足的进步。这就意味着没有雅思或者托福成绩的同学们也可以出国留学了,而且接受的是亚洲一流大学的教育。

10、马来西亚沙巴大学

马来西亚沙巴大学享有“东南亚最美丽的大学”之美誉的马来西亚沙巴大学(马来文:Universiti Malaysia Sabah,简称UMS/沙大)成立于1994年11月24日,是马来西亚第九所国立大学。沙巴大学在国际学术界的地位决定了沙巴大学的学位被包括中国在内的全世界所认可,沙巴大学现提供涉及59个学科的1800余种课程,涵盖了基础及应用科学、地质学、营养学、林业学、工程学与信息技术、商业金融与经济、心理学和社会科学等诸多领域的学科。

这所大学总校位于距离马来西亚沙巴州首府亚庇(Kota Kinabalu)市中心大约3公里的一片土地上,即实邦加(Sepanggar)海湾,占地999英亩。大学正门面向着全东南亚的山峰——京那巴鲁山(Gunung Kinabalu),另一边则背着南中国海。由于校园依山旁海,环境优美,因此享有“生态校园模范(Eco Campus)“和“东南亚最美丽的大学”之美誉。

马来西亚留学入境问题解答

1、只要拿到护照、签证,就一定可以入境大马开启留学生涯了吗?

NO!即使拿到护照和签证,马来西亚海关仍有权拒绝留学生入境,尤其35岁以下的女生,会因为防范她们从事特殊行业而拒绝她们入境。因此留学生在入关时一定要保证穿着朴素大方,不宜过于暴露。

2、入境通 关和入学时,对证件和行李有什么要求?那些可以免税带入?

有效的证件是通 关和入学办理的基础,包括:护照、签证、机票单、录取通知书、体检报告和10张证件照片都需提前准备好。签证申请人允许带入境的免税物品包括香皂、牙膏、新衣物(不超过3件)、新鞋(不超过1双)、用于保健和清洁使用的便携式电子商品(每样不超过1件)、礼品(总价值不超过400马币),可免税携带的商品包括自来水笔、便携式收音机、手表、照相机、摄相机、电脑、各种音乐器材(除钢琴)等。

3、学校会提供住宿吗?住宿需要注意什么?

住宿根据学校情况来看,大多数学校提供住宿,价格贵贱参半,根据实际情况入境前就要确定好是要住在学校还是住外面,如果是住在校外,来之前先找好住宿,保证安全。临时定住宿可参考:_网站。

4、需要带什么基本生活用品?被子需要带吗?

马来西亚气候适宜,但紫外线充足且雨季多雨,需要携带防晒霜和雨伞;此外生活用品的话不需要带太多,马来西亚东西很便宜,去当地购买也比较合适,同时还可以避免行李过重造成负担;此外一条法兰绒毛毯或相等厚度的床上用品就可以当被子。

5、入境马来西亚电话卡和微信还能用吗?

国内电话卡可以开通国际长途业务,尤其刚入境一定保证电话可用,以免失联;有网情况下微信可以照常使用。

6、入境马来西亚学费和生活费需要随身携带吗?入境后如何取款?

在国内,只有中国银行可能兑换到马币,但一般需要提前一天和银行网点电话预约。入境时随时需携带至少4000元人民币等值现金备查,但安全考虑不宜带过多。

机场、当地都可取款,不同银行手续费不同。推荐华夏银行的白金钻石卡和龙行五洲卡,每前两笔免手续费;此外也可以办理招行留学生信用卡,每月前四笔取现免费。
